THE TURF
NORTH TARANAKI HUNT CLUB By Telegraph.—Press .Association. j _ New Plymouth, .Tilly 2D. The North Tarauaki Hunt .Club's first totalisator meeting was held to-day in delightful weather. There was a large attendance, but the going was rather heavy. Tho totalisator handled JCG&l'l'los. The result ts are:— HUNTERS' FLAT HANDICAP. Ono mile and- a quarter.—l Warea, 10st.
